Bonnie Jean Northey, 87, of Lead, SD passed away on July 7, 2016 at her son's home in Lincoln NE.
Bonnie was born on September 22, 1928 in Elgin, ND to Jacob and Hazel (Paris) Strohmaier. The family moved to Huron where she graduated from Huron High School and later from Huron College with her Teaching Degree. She married Clarence "Klunk" Northey on April, 5, 1953 after a nine year engagement, and became a full time military wife and mother to wherever Klunk's career took them.
Bonnie was an avid swimmer, teaching WSI at the YMCA in Rapid City and Deadwood for many years, and also participating in the Senior Olympics. She was truly a remarkable loving and caring wife, mother, teacher and friend.
Bonnie is survived by her sons, David (Kim) Northey, Lincoln, NE and Daniel Northey, Lead; grandsons, David "DJ" Northey, Jr. and Zachary Northey, both of Lincoln; and sister, Georgia Luby of Phoenix, AZ.
